American Express Global Commercial Services (GCS) is a leading issuer and provider of Commercial products and services. GCS provides a suite of payment and lending products, solutions for travel and everyday spending, cross border payments, global currency solutions, and business financing. The Commercial Credit Risk team in the Credit & Fraud Risk (CFR) organization is responsible for powering the GCS business by defining the GCS Risk strategy while delivering a superior customer experience. This position is focused on Small Business New Accounts Underwriting and brings an exciting opportunity to define the underwriting policies, onboarding process for small businesses and cross-selling to existing customers. Within the broader credit risk organization, this team supports the success of the Global Commercial Services business unit through innovative solutions that help enable profitable growth via acquisition while maintaining robust low tenure credit performance. The role is highly visible and will require strong collaboration across a variety of functions, including but not limited to Risk, Product, Marketing, Decision Science, Compliance, etc. to develop best in class strategies and capabilities to support our customers.
